📝 Executive Summary

Alphabet shares have retreated 18% from their May highs amid investor anxiety over $200 billion in AI-related capital expenditures. Despite the market skepticism, Google Cloud reported a massive 81% year-over-year revenue surge, highlighting the company's competitive advantage in proprietary TPU hardware and specialized AI software.

❓ FAQ

Why has Alphabet stock underperformed the Nasdaq recently?

Alphabet shares have faced pressure due to investor concerns regarding the company's $200 billion capital expenditure budget, specifically whether these heavy investments in AI infrastructure will generate sufficient returns.

What is driving the bullish outlook for Alphabet?

The bullish case rests on Google Cloud's 81% revenue growth and the company's competitive edge in proprietary Tensor Processing Units (TPUs) and specialized AI software packages.
